반응형
appendChild 부모객체.appendChild(삽입되는객체) 부모의 자식 엘리먼트들 중에 가장 마지막에 삽입됩니다. 순서를 지정할 수 없다. 순서가 중요할 시에는 주의가 필요 Element.appendChild(elementObj); insertBefore 자식 객체 중의 하나를 선택해서 앞에 붙여 넣을 수 있다. Element.inserBefore(elementObj, childElement) 자바스크립트 - insertBefore() 특정 위치에 앞에 노드 삽입 insertBefore() 부모노드의 기준 점 노드 앞에 삽입 할 노드를 삽입합니다. 내가 원하는 위치에 삽입 할 수 있습니다. 문법 부모노드.insertBefore(삽입 할 노드, 기준 점 노드); 기존 부모 노드에서도 굳 powerk..
Element.parentNode 객체의 부모 요소를 찾아 줍니다. 메서드가 아닌 속성이고 설정은 불가능합니다. var parentElement = elementObj.parentNode Element.childNodes 위의 메서드와 반대로 하위 엘리먼트를 찾는 방법 입니다. 읽기 전용입니다. 배열로 구성 부모는 하나지만 자식은 여럿을 둘 수 있습니다. 주의사항 하위 요소 뿐만아니라 일반적인 문자도 객체로 불러옴 하나의 공백 문자도 하나의 텍스트 노드로 인식 var childElements = elementObj.childNodes
자바스크립트에서 DOM 엘리먼트 객체를 구할 수 있는 방법 4가지를 소개해드리겠습니다. getElementById("id") ID 값을 통하여 자바스립트 객체를 가지고 올 수 있습니다. Red Blue const red = document.getElementById("red"); const blue = document.getElementById("blue"); red.style.color = "red"; blue.style.color = "blue"; 결과 getElementById 를 통하여 ID값을 호출하여서 CSS에서 폰트 색깔을 주었습니다. Red Blue getElementsByClassName("className") class 이름을 가진 모든 객체가 담긴 배열을 가져옵니다. Superman ..
안녕하세요.최근 백종원 골목식당에서 텐동집이 제2의 백종원으로 인정받아서텐동이 무슨 음식일까 너무 궁금해서 실제 방송에 나왔던 곳은 가보지 못하고근처에 있는 강남 텐동집을 찾아 갔습니다. 위치는 강남역 3번출구로 나와서 역삼역 쪽으로 위로 올라가면 되요.약 5분~7분 정도 걸어갔던 것으로 기억해요. 이 집은 큰 간판이 없고 자그마하게 나이스 샤워라고 적혀있네요.그냥 지나가다가 보면 뭐 파는 집인지는 잘 모르겠네요. 점심시간에 가면 웨이팅이 조금 있다는 소리에 11시 40분 쯤 도착했지만, 이미 2팀정도 먼저 대기하고 있습니다.약 15분정도 대기하고 들어갔어요. 다양한 텐동들이 있습니다.가격은 베이직텐동 9천원 사이드 메뉴와 음료도 있습니다.저는 가장 기본적인 베이직 텐동을 시켰습니다. 텐동을 기다리면서 ..
안녕하세요 최근들어 흰여울 문화마을 절영 산책로 등으로 영도가 관광 아이템으로 자리 잡고 있는데요. 부산항 대교의 야경 뷰가 아주 좋은 카페를 소개 해 드리려고 합니다. 크게 간판으로 카린 영도 플레이스 적어두지 않게 작게 CARIN 적어 두었네요. 하지만 느낌상으로 저 곳이구나 하고 쉽게 눈에 띄였습니다. 가격은 저렴한 편은 아니지만, 아메리카노 5천원이면 엄청 비싼 것도 아니네요. 구매 가격에 따라 주차 할인을 받을 수 있습니다. 주차는 카린 영도플레이스 지정 주차장으로... 케익 한 조각 8500원... 다들 케익 많이 드시더라구요. 저도 한 번 먹어보았습니다. 주문하신 스윗루비 라떼와 바닐라 치즈 케익입니다. 요새는 정말 예쁜 카페가 많은 것 같아요. 카페 인테리어 작은 것 하나 하나 부터 호텔에..
기장 힐튼부산호텔 옆에 있는 대게만찬 핫한 음식집 대게만찬을 다녀왔습니다. 상차림비 5000원이에요그리고 대게를 먹은 후에 게딱지에 비벼먹을 알밥 5천원입니다. 먼저 가게에 입장하시면 대게를 먼저 구입하셔야 합니다~ 살아 있는 대게들이 수족관 안에 있습니다. 수족관 안에는 대게, 킹크랩, 랍스터 등등이 있어요. 대게 파시는 아저씨 분이 설명해주시네요.대게는 된장처럼 구수한 맛킹크랩은 버터처럼 부드러운 맛~ 1인당 1kg정도 먹으면 충분하다고 합니다.싯가 1kg 7~8만원 하네요 (2018년 9월 기준) 구입 한 대게와 킹크랩은 이렇게 깔끔한 곳에서 손질이 되나 봅니다.손질 하는 것을 직접 볼 수 도 있으니 더욱더 믿음이 갑니다. 상차림비 5천을 내고 자리에 앉습니다.가게가 엄청 깨끗하고 깔끔하군요. 대게..
CRUD Create : 입력 Read : 조회 Update : 수정 Delete : 삭제 1) Create 입력 - 객체를 저장하기 위해 EntityManager의 persist() 메서드를 사용한다. - JPA는 전달된 객체의 어노테이션을 분석하여 sql문을 생성하고 데이터베이스에 전달합니다. private static void insertLogic(EntityManager em) { Book book = new Book(); book.setNo(1L); book.setTitle("자바의 신"); book.setPrice(20000); //Save em.persist(book); } 2) Update - Update는 별다른 메서드 없이 클래스의 값 변경으로 update가 가능하다. private s..
JPA 어플리케이션 시작하기 123456789101112131415161718192021222324252627public class App { public static void main( String[] args ) { System.out.println( "Hello World!" ); EntityManagerFactory emf = Persistence.createEntityManagerFactory("jpabookmall02"); EntityManager em = emf.createEntityManager(); EntityTransaction tx = em.getTransaction(); tx.begin(); try { //Buiseness Logic } catch (Exception e) { e.p..
VO (Value Object) / DTO(Data Transper Object) 공통점 데이터를 수집과 전달에 사용할 수 있다. 파라미터나 리턴 타입으로 사용하는 것이 가능합니다. 차이점 VO는 데이터베이스와 거리가 가깝다 -> 테이블 구조를 이용해서 작성되는 경우가 많다. DTO는 화면과 가깝다. -> 화면에서 전달되는 데이터를 수집하는 용도를 사용합니다. 스프링에서 DTO는 검증을 위한 처리에서 사용합니다. 스프링에서 Controller에 전달되는 데이터에 전달하는 기능이 있는데, 그 기능에서 DTO를 주로 사용합니다.
XMLHttpRequest : XMLHttpRequest 객체는 HTTP 클라이언트 인터페이스를 구현합다. : 폼 데이터를 보내거나 서버로 부터 데이터를 받아오는 기능을 수행합니다. 1. XMLHttpRequest 객체 생성1234567891011var httpRequest = null; function requestMsg(){ if(window.XMLHttpRequest){ httpRequest = new XMLHttpRequest(); //safari, firefox, chrome }else if(window.ActiveXObject){ httpRequest = new ActiveXObject("Microsoft.XMLHTTP"); //exploer }else{ httpRequest = null; }..